Read MoreI’d like to talk about beads that incorporate prayers into them. I call these prayerful beads because they are not just any ordinary bead, there is a story behind this. A prayer or a bible verse is written on cotton paper, layered on top of recycled magazine strip and rolled into a bead. The simple act of rolling the bead and praying for someone you don’t know or reading the bible verse somehow connects you to that person. The collective prayers releases forces that somehow joins our good intentions for another human being with God Almighty and in turn he will pour out His grace and blessings where it is needed.
